[Powered by Google Translate] Dakle, većina svaki dan, vjerojatno upišite ili barem vidjeti HTTP. U stvari, ako gledate ili slušate to preko Web, ti si pomoću HTTP upravo sada. No, što je to? Pa, to je ono što upišete na početku URL-a, ili na najmanje koristi za. Ovih dana, preglednici samo pretpostaviti da želite HTTP, čak i ako ne zapravo ga upišite. Više tehnički ipak, HTTP je protokol, jezik vrste, koje web preglednici i web poslužitelji govore, set konvencije na koje se pridržavaju, samo kao što mi ljudi imamo. Na primjer, u SAD-u, kada se prvi put sretnete nekoga, obično započeti vezu šireći svoj S druge strane, na kojem trenutku, druga osoba reagira na njega ga trese. Pa, to je protokol. U nekim zemljama ili obitelji, možete pokrenuti povezivanja ljubljenje netko na obrazu. Pa, da drugi protokol. Dakle HTTP je protokol koji se događa uključiti računala umjesto ljudi. A evo kako se to radi. Kad preglednik želi pokazati ljudsku web stranicu, inicira Priključak na web server slanjem HTTP zahtjeva, unutar koje je poruka srodno molimo pošalji mi ovu web stranicu. U stvarnosti, to je nešto više zagonetan poput, get/http/1.1. No, kada poslužitelj primi taj zahtjev, on šalje HTTP odgovor, unutar kojih je web stranica. Sada da je web stranica, u međuvremenu, je napisan u jeziku zove HTML ili HyperText Markup Language. I to je HTTP dobiva svoje ime. HTTP je skraćenica za HyperText Transfer Protocol, jer ono što je prijenos sa servera na pregledniku hipertekst, HyperText Markup Language. U određenom smislu, web je poput restorana gdje si ti kupac ili klijent. Slično kao što naručiti hranu u restoranu od konobara ili Konobarica koja zatim ga donosi na svoj stol, tako da web preglednike poredak datoteka s web server koji onda vraća se s isti. U stvari, upravo zbog toga da preglednici su često takozvani klijenti i poslužitelji su pozvani, i poslužitelji. Odnos je vrlo velik dio isti. Smisla? U redu, dobro ajmo pogledati stvarni HTTP zahtjev i odgovor. Prvo, ajmo otvoriti preglednik. Ja se dogoditi da se pomoću Chrome, ali to u većini bilo preglednik ovih dana. Idemo sljedeći odaberite View, Developer, Razvojni alati, koji će otvoriti ploču Programer na dno našeg prozora. I neka je sljedeći klik koji panela Mreža kartica. Sljedeći put kad sam učitati web-stranicu s poslužitelja, vidjet ćemo u ova kartica svih HTTP promet između Chrome i poslužitelja. OK. Idemo posjetiti, recimo, Google. http://www.google.com/enter. U redu, što se upravo dogodilo? Pa prvi, ajmo dođite do samog vrha na kartici. Prvi redak predstavlja Googleov HTTP odgovor na moj HTTP zahtjev. Pa, neka je kliknuti taj redak. Na desnoj strani, mi smo sada vidjeli pretpregled HTML-a koji je bio uključeni u taj odgovor, zajedno s cijelom gomilom Javascript. No, više o onima drugi put. Idemo sada kliknite zaglavlja karticu na lijevoj ovu Prikaz kartica, a evo gdje možemo vidjeti stvarnu HTTP Zahtjev da se moj preglednik poslao i stvarni HTTP odgovor da je Google vratio. Kao i za poslužitelja odgovor, ajmo kliknite View Source sljedeći Odgovor zaglavlja. Evo što je Google poslao na moj pregledniku. Prva linija je možda najzanimljiviji - HTTP/1.1 200 OK. To znači da sve je dobro i stranica je prebačen uspješno. Tečajevi su da nikad nisam vidio ovu 200 prije, inače Poznat kao kod HTTP statusa, ali vjerojatno ste vidjeli 404, Datoteka nije pronađena, možda neki drugi. Pa, ovo je mjesto gdje su ti brojevi dolaze. Pa ima li ga imati - HTTP.